DESAIN PEMBELAJARAN ONLINE BERBASIS GOOGLE CLASSROOM UNTUK MATA PELAJARAN IPS SMP/MTS MENGGUNAKAN MODEL ASSURE Havizul Havizul

Abstract

Penelitian ini bertujuan untuk mendesain / merancang pembelajaran online yang efektif dan efisien khususnya pada mata pelajaran IPS SMP/MTs melalui pendayagunaan layanan-layanan yang tersedia di Google Classroom. Metode penelitian yang digunakan adalah Research Development (RD) dengan model pengembangan ASSURE. Hasil dari penelitian ini adalah sebuah rancangan pembelajaran online berbasis google classroom untuk mata pelajaran IPS tingkat SMP/MTs. Di dalam rancangan pembelajaran tersebut tersedia berbagai rencana aktivitas kelas online yang terstruktur dan sistematis, seperti jadwal kegiatan belajar, absensi kehadiran, pemberian tugas, pengumuman, penilaian, integrasi google meet, integrasi google calender, integrasi google document, dan sebagainya. Dengan baiknya pengelolaan aktivitas kelas online, maka pembelajaran online dapat terselenggara dengan efektif dan efisien, sehingga memberikan hasil yang optimal.
Design of a Relay Circuit Based LCC Bell for the IAIN Pontianak Quiz Competition Havizul Havizul

Abstract

In order to commemorate its second anniversary, the Mathematics Tadris Study Program at IAIN Pontianak organized a quiz competition between West Kalimantan schools in December 2022. The difficulty in obtaining the Quiz Buzzer, despite the fact that it is a crucial component in conducting the Quiz Contest, was one of the challenges encountered when attempting to carry out the event. Without the Quiz Buzzer, the contest question session would not have been held. This study was done to develop a quiz buzzer for a Tadris Mathematics Study Program quiz competition based on a DC 12V relay circuit. The needs identification, design, development, and testing phases make up the four phases of the methodology used in this study. A truth table, which represents the operation or functionalities of the quiz buzzer circuit, and a wiring plan known as a ladder diagram was produced during the design phase. A comprehensive schematic for the quiz buzzer circuit was created throughout the development stage. While the Proteus software's simulation capability is used to do testing. The software simulation test results demonstrate that the quiz buzzer circuit is functioning correctly in accordance with the requirements of quiz competitions.
